Morianaobit-webWAKEFIELD — John Vincent Moriana, 77, of Wakefield passed away peacefully on Monday, March 20, at the Sawtelle Hospice House after a courageous battle with pancreatic cancer.

John was born on June 2, 1939 in Boston and was the son of the late Felix Moriana and Adolorata Fisk.

John was raised by his mother in “The Gulch“ on Valley Street
in Wakefield and was a graduate of Wakefield High School’s Class of 1958.

John was a career-long employee of Chomerics Corporation in Woburn where he was a production supervisor for many years before retiring. John also worked on the side gardening and landscaping to support his loving family.

John was a dedicated sports fan of both professional and youth sports. John and his late wife Doris (Puleo) Moriana would often be seen at their grandchildren’s various sporting events. John made friends wherever he went around town and was well liked by all.

John was an avid gardener who possessed a notorious “green thumb”’ with his pristine lawn and garden. John enjoyed retirement taking care of his grandchildren and relaxing at his home away from home in Kennebunk, ME with Doris.

John was the loving and devoted husband and caregiver to his wife Doris. John was the loving father of Juli Baglio and her husband Michael of Wake Forest, NC, Joanne O’Brien and her husband Bob of Haverhill and Jennifer Smith and her husband Brian of Wakefield. He was the devoted grandfather to eight grandchildren: David, Michael, Shayna, and Joe Baglio; April and Sean O’Brien; and Brianna and Brian Smith Jr. John was blessed with three great grandchildren: Mia, Ava and Selah Baglio. John is survived by his sister Connie Fitzgerald of Wakefield. John will be deeply missed by many who loved his passion for life.
